In Artists' Master Series: Color & Light, industry experts reveal techniques they use to infuse their images with the advanced levels of color and light that make their work instantly recognizable and universally admired. Their in-depth illustrated theory, detailed step-by-step tutorials, and enlightening case studies provide a distinctive and invaluable blend of advanced knowledge that can’t be found anywhere else.
Djamila Knopf is an independent artist, primarily creating work digitally. She was obsessed with fantasy and 90s anime, and her work today is an accumulation of these early influences.
Nathan Fowkes is a feature animation artist who has worked on films for DreamWorks, Disney, Blue Sky Studios, and Paramount, with film credits including The Prince of Egypt, Shrek, and How to Train Your Dragon.
Guweiz began drawing when he was seventeen, inspired by an anime art tutorial on YouTube. Discovering a natural passion for the genre, he continued to learn and draw, and quickly amassed a fanbase for his edgy art style.
Devin Elle Kurtz is a digital illustrator, visual development artist, and background painter, with a focus on fantasy creatures and colorful environments. She worked on the Netflix animated series Disenchantment as lead background artist.
Simone Grünewald, is an illustrator, a well-known art director, a character designer, a 2D animator, and a key art storyboarder working in the games industry. She creates emotive designs that document her life, including the experiences of motherhood, in addition to her commercial work.
Ira “Iraville” Sluyterman van Langeweyde is a prolific illustrator with a passion for watercolors. Her idyllic paintings of flora and fauna, travel scenes, home comforts, and autumnal landscapes are rendered with exquisite care, often using handmade pigments, creating a unique, picturesque world.
Charlie Pickard is a classically trained figurative artist and illustrator. He was awarded the de Laszlo Foundation’s Award for Excellence in 2020. His work is primarily exhibited in London and can be found in collections worldwide.
Francisco Garcés, otherwise known as Dibujante Nocturno, is a professional illustrator, who creates art with a dark aesthetic reminiscent of the drama of Greek epics. Specializing in the design of fantastical creatures, his love of the fantasy genre has followed him since he was a young child.
Beatrice Blue is an art director and author/illustrator working both in publishing and the animation industry. Author of Once upon a Mermaid's tail, Once upon a Unicorn horn and The Sun Room amongst other works. She has worked with companies such as Dreamworks, Apple TV+, Procreate and Harper Collins among many others.
Asia Ladowska possesses a unique Manga-inspired style as result of her early interest in hyper-realistic art and a lifelong passion for Manga and Anime.
Pernille Ørum is a freelance illustrator and visual artist. Her clients include Disney Publishing, Nickelodeon Jr., Mattel, and DreamWorks and she was Lead Character Designer on Warner Brothers DC Superhero Girls.
